Equestrian - Irish Polo Team Reach European Championship Final

06 Sep 2016

The Irish Polo team have defeated the host nation Germany to reach today’s (Sunday) final of the European Championships at Maifeld stadium in Berlin, which was the venue the last time Polo was part of the Olympic Games in 1936.

Germany were many people’s favourites to win the Championships, however an outstanding performance by Mickey Henderson, Stephen Hutchinson, Max Hutchinson and Creighton Boyd, saw Ireland defeat their hosts by 8 goals to 6 in the semi-final.

Speaking afterwards, Ireland’s Stephen Hutchinson said:

“The lads played really well and to score 8 goals was a great result. Our Irish ponies were the talk of the stadium. They are trained and played by the players all season and are all from a racing pedigree. On a few occasions in a flat run for goal the Irish horses just left the opposition behind.”

Ireland will now face France in today’s European final after the French defeated Austria in another thrilling semi-final which needed extra-time to decide the winners. 

Looking ahead to today’s final, Hutchinson added:

“France are a strong team but we in very good shape and playing just so well as a team, passing to each other, riding off the opposition and getting the scores.”
